Timothy E. Howard (1966 – 2017)

By Newspaper StaffApril 12, 2017No Comments1 Min Read
Share Facebook Twitter Email Copy Link

Timothy E. Howard, age 51, of Lyons, Ohio passed away Sunday April 9, 2017 at the University of Toledo Medical Center. He had been a truck driver most of his life.

Mr. Howard was born on March 21, 1966 in Wauseon the son of Donald and Florence (McIntosh) Howard. On August 5, 1989 he married the former Peggy Peebles and she survives. He was a member of the Lytton Fox Hunters. In his spare time he enjoyed restoring old farm equipment with his family.

Surviving besides his wife, Peggy are children; Elijah (Carly Clausen) of Wauseon, Korwyn (Jason Upell) Howard of Lyons, Father and Mother, Donald and Florence Howard of Delta, brothers, Theodore (Denise) Howard of Delta and Thomas Howard also of Delta.

Funeral services will be held at 11:00am Friday April 14, 2017 at the Grisier-Weigel Funeral Home in Delta with Pastor Eric Markovich officiating. Interment will follow in the Lyons Cemetery. Friends may visit with the family on Thursday from 2:00-8:00pm at the funeral home. Online condolences may be made to the family at www.deltafh.com. The Edgar-Grisier Funeral Home in has been entrusted with arrangements.
